Output 4a49941193db1edf84d9329e5d9963161ee14c8019c60e0e7e4307fe429a9bf5:0

value
2669233297
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c66aa045d78139262457d02c8a468bbe0640aef OP_EQUAL
address
3BaBtVPEJtdfYdsy8HiGyhwxXajhn4Bo2X
transaction
4a49941193db1edf84d9329e5d9963161ee14c8019c60e0e7e4307fe429a9bf5
spent
true